Investment Partnership Aims for Major Industrial Development in Greenville, S.C.
Appian Investments and Harbert Management Corp. are teaming up to develop a significant industrial project in Greenville, South Carolina, named Magnolia Grove. This development is set to enhance the local economy and provide modern facilities for businesses in the region.
Project Overview
Magnolia Grove will feature two state-of-the-art buildings, offering a total area of 182,000 square feet dedicated to industrial use. The site is strategically located at the intersection of U.S. Route 25 and Bethuel Church Road, making it easily accessible for transportation and logistics.
Design Features
The buildings at Magnolia Grove will utilize shallow-bay construction that employs tilt-wall concrete, a method known for its durability and energy efficiency. Each building is designed to accommodate 24-foot clear heights, which allows for optimal storage and operational space. Furthermore, a 200-foot asphalt truck court will be incorporated into the design, facilitating the movement and loading of goods.
Strategic Location
The development’s location is ideal, positioned within three miles of the I-85 and I-185 highways, providing convenient access to major transport routes. This proximity is crucial for businesses that depend on quick transportation of goods and services, further enhancing the attractiveness of Magnolia Grove to potential tenants and investors.
Project Management and Timeline
Patterson Real Estate Advisory Group has been tasked with overseeing the arrangement and development of this exciting project. However, details regarding the timeline for construction have yet to be released. Stakeholders and interested parties will be eagerly awaiting further announcements as the project progresses.
